Transaction 82ed50d956c9dfc2941f793529990223273a1641932b957bdf75b45d6fbcc55e
1 Input
1 Output
-
82ed50d956c9dfc2941f793529990223273a1641932b957bdf75b45d6fbcc55e:0
- value
- 10364287
- script pubkey
- OP_0 OP_PUSHBYTES_20 bf3b3944699403322a7a9223452d4e8d40e3a106
- address
- bc1qhuanj3rfjspny2n6jg352t2w34qw8ggxvpeh0p